大数据技术就像现代社会的“数据炼金术”,而编程语言正是实现这一魔法的核心工具。作为大数据领域的未来从业者,编程不仅是一项基础技能,更是打开职业大门的万能钥匙。
一、编程语言为什么是大数据专业的必修课?
🔧 数据分析的底层逻辑:代码操控
大数据技术应用专业的核心任务包括数据采集、清洗、存储、分析与可视化——每一步都离不开编程。例如:
- 用Python的Pandas库处理百万级表格数据
- 用SQL在数据库中进行精准的“数据钓鱼”
- 用Scala编写Spark分布式计算任务
- 这些场景中,代码就像手术刀,精确解剖数据中的价值。
🚀 职业发展的硬通货
根据猎聘网统计,90%的大数据岗位要求至少掌握一门编程语言。从月薪8k的数据分析助理到年薪50w+的数据科学家,编程能力直接影响着职场竞争力。
二、该重点关注哪些编程语言?
📌 核心三件套
- Python - 数据领域的“瑞士军刀”
- 适合场景:机器学习建模(TensorFlow)、可视化(Matplotlib)
- 优势:语法简单易上手,社区资源丰富
- Java/Scala - 大数据框架的“发动机”
- 与Hadoop、Spark等生态深度兼容
- 案例:阿里巴巴双十一的实时交易系统就构建在Java生态上
- SQL - 数据库操作的“通关密码”
- 日均使用频率最高的工具语言
- 特殊价值:跨行业通用性极强
🌟 扩展技能树建议
- 前端可视化:JavaScript(Echarts)
- 云端部署:Go语言(Docker/K8s运维)
- 效率工具:Shell脚本自动化
三、职业路径与黄金证书指南
🎯 典型岗位图谱
岗位方向 核心技能组合 平均薪资 大数据开发工程师 Java+Scala+Hadoop 18-35k 商业数据分析师 Python+SQL+Tableau 12-25k AI算法工程师 Python+PyTorch 25-50k 🏅 高含金量证书推荐
🔔CDA数据分析师证书(强烈推荐)
- 行业匹配度MAX: 覆盖从数据采集到决策输出的全流程技能
- 企业认可度TOP1: 德勤/中国联通等500强企业的优先录用条件
- 零基础友好型: 提供从SQL基础到机器学习实战的渐进式学习体系
- 职场普适性: 据BOSS直聘统计,持证者简历回复率提升47%
其他可选证书
- 阿里云大数据认证(专注云计算方向)
- SAS认证(医药/金融领域偏好)
四、给新手的进阶指南💡
- 实践为王
- 建议用Kaggle开源数据集练手,例如尝试用Python分析纽约出租车GPS数据,实践ETL全流程。
- 证书赋能
- CDA Level 1考试中的业务数据分析实操题能快速检验实战能力,建议大二开始备考。
- 工具链搭建
- 配置好Jupyter Notebook+PyCharm+DataGrip开发环境,这将让你的代码效率提升200%。
大数据时代,编程能力如同“数字世界的第二语言”。与其担心“要不要学”,不如现在打开编辑器,从一句print("Hello Data World!")开始你的征途吧!🚀 更多学习资源欢迎关注我的专栏更新~